Train Station 3 represents Pixel Federation Games' latest entry in the train simulation genre, positioning itself as a comprehensive railway management experience that spans historical eras of locomotive development. The game combines resource management, strategic planning, and historical education through its detailed portrayal of train evolution from steam engines to modern electric locomotives. The core gameplay revolves around establishing and expanding railway networks, managing resources, and completing delivery contracts. Players must balance fuel consumption, maintenance schedules, and infrastructure development while acquiring new locomotives from different historical periods. The economic simulation requires careful planning of routes and resource allocation, with progression tied to upgrading stations, unlocking new regions, and optimizing logistics chains across increasingly complex networks. User experience benefits from intuitive drag-and-drop interface design for track construction and train deployment, though some complexity emerges in later game stages. The 3D visual presentation showcases detailed locomotive models and dynamic environments, with day-night cycles and weather effects enhancing immersion. Real-world usage patterns show players typically engage in short sessions for contract management with longer play periods for empire expansion, though fuel and maintenance timers create natural pacing breaks. The game excels in historical authenticity and strategic depth, though its resource management systems may frustrate players seeking immediate gratification. The freemium model introduces optional timers and microtransactions for acceleration, which purists might find intrusive despite not being mandatory for progression. Ideal for players who enjoy methodical empire builders and have appreciation for transportation history, with less appeal for those preferring action-oriented or quick-session gameplay.

First, I pushed my thoughts about the TS3 into ChatGPT and let it edit and clarify my points. So this review is my honest opinion cleaned up by AI. As a longtime fan of the original TrainStation Classic—where I reached well over level 3000—I approached TrainStation 3 with high expectations. I’m happy to say it delivers. The graphics are excellent, with a beautiful 3D perspective that brings the world to life. The visual upgrade feels like a true evolution of the series, not just a re-skin. I skipped TrainStation 2, as it didn’t quite align with what I was looking for in the franchise, but TrainStation 3 brings back the essence of the original while pushing the concept forward. One of the things I’ve always appreciated about Pixel Federation is their consistent delivery of meaningful updates. They’ve clearly invested time into improving not just visuals but also gameplay objectives—especially the construction of various locations and the central depot, which adds depth and purpose to your progress. Monetization is fair and familiar, especially for those who know Pixel’s model. I’ve never felt pressured to pay, and their player support has been top-notch over the years. Overall, TrainStation 3 is a worthy continuation of the series. I’m impressed with what the developers have created and look forward to being part of the game’s journey.
